Astrology studies the interactions between planets, stars, and personality. Astrology charts are
used to help interpret a person's nature and make predictions about their future. Learning how to
read an astrology chart can give you insight into your inner self.

Part 1

Reading Your Sign

Download Article

1.

Locate your sign. The outer rim of a Zodiac chart is divided into 12 sections. Your birth
date will fall into one of those sections. The section in which your birth date falls is your
2

Zodiac sign. There are 12 signs of the Zodiac, all of which represent different personality
traits. Locate which section you fall into in order to identify your Zodiac sign.

o On your astrology chart, a small person is drawn on the globe in the center. The
person is drawn on the top of the longitudinal point of your place of birth. You
can draw a straight line from the little person to the out rim of the chart. This will
show you your Zodiac sign.
o The stars, planets, and signs are drawn in relation to how they appeared on your
date of birth.
2.

Learn the meaning of your sign. Your Zodiac sign supposedly has an influence on your
personality. For example, if you're an Aries you are supposedly passionate, driven,
ambitious, and outgoing.[1] You can find information about personality traits associated
with the Zodiac online. You can also check out a book from your local library, or
purchase one online or at a bookstore, about astrology. This can help you learn about
yourself by using your Zodiac sign.

3.

Understand what can affect how your sign is read. Keep in mind your Zodiac sign is
only one small component of how you read an astrology chart. A variety of aspects
influence how your sign is read. You have to take all other aspects of the chart, such as
your houses and planets, into consideration to completely read an astrology chart and
develop a better understanding of its meaning. This information is dependent on both
your place and date of birth.

Part 2

Interpreting the Houses


3

Download Article

1.

Find the ascendant. The ascendant is a very important part of an astrology chart. It is the
point, by sign and degree, that was rising above the Eastern horizon at the exact moment
of your birth. You need to find the ascendant (sometimes known as the rising sign) to
know how the houses will be labeled in your chart.

o If the Zodiac wheel was a clock, your ascendant can be found at 9 o'clock. This
points to the cusp of your first house.[2]
o The astrology chart is divided into 12 inner sections, in somewhat triangular
shapes. Count the houses counter-clockwise, the ascendant marking the first
house.
o The opposite point from the ascendant is the descendant. The descendant is
thought to affect your relationships with others.
2.

Learn about the first 6 houses. The different houses point to different aspects of your
life. What sign rules the differing houses will influence your astrology chart.

o The first house represents you at birth. That is, your identity, physical appearance,
attitude, temperament, and other inherent qualities. Planets and signs found in the
first house have a huge influence on your personality.[3]
4

o The second house represents your money, personal assets, self-worth, and attitude
towards such things. Financial security and emotional well-being throughout your
life can be evaluated by what sign and planet are found in the second house.[4]
o The third house represents communication and transportation. How others
communicate with you, physical forms of communication like letters, and short
distance travel is found in the third house. This also points to your mental attitude,
learning style, self-expression, and manner of speech.[5]
o The fourth house represents home, family, and property. Your roots, background,
childhood, and the inner emotions that stem from these areas of your life are
dominated by this house.[6]
o The fifth house represents children and how you relate to them. Romance and
love affairs are also found in the fifth house as are how you approach pleasure and
fun.[7]
o The sixth house is the house of health and service, representing your general
physical well-being throughout life.[8]
3.

Learn about the last 6 houses. In addition to the first 6, there are another 6 houses.
Where these houses fall on your chart, and what planets and signs rule these houses, help
you read your astrology chart.

o The seventh house represents serious, committed relationships. Things like


marriage and romantic partnerships are controlled by this house. It can show what
you need in a long term romantic partner.[9]
o The eighth house is the house of regeneration and rebirth. Birth, death, decay,
healing, surgeries, and injuries are found in this house. Sex is also found in this
house.[10]
o The ninth house represents long distance travel. Journeys found in the ninth house
are both physical and metaphorical. In addition to long trips, of 500 miles and
more, emotional journeys and transformations are found in the ninth house.[11]
o The tenth house represents career and status. Your ambitions and aspirations are
found in this house. It also reveals your place in a community.[12]
o The eleventh house is known as the house of hopes. It represents when and if your
dreams will come true. Supposedly, you should wait until you have a significant
planet transitioning through this house before taking big risks.[13]
o The 12th house represents secrets. Things that are hidden, like hidden emotions
and secret aspects of one's past, are revealed by the 12th house.[14]

Part 3
5

Understanding Your Planets

Download Article

1.

Locate the planets. Planets that pass through the different houses of your chart affect
your reading. Planets are scattered throughout the chart, represented by different symbols.
According to astrologers, the movements of the planets can activate specific energies that
may have an impact on the events of your daily life.[15]

o The sun is represented by a circle with a dot in the center. The moon is a small
half-crescent moon shape.
o Venus is the symbol for female while Mars is the symbol for male. Mercury is the
female symbol, but with two small lines jutting out of the top circle.
o Jupiter is represented by a symbol that looks something like the number 4. Saturn
is represented by a symbol that resembles 5.
o Uranus, Neptune, and Pluto all have fairly intricate symbols representing them.
Uranus looks something like an upside-down female symbol with 4 lines on either
side, 2 on each side, that curve outward in opposing directions. Neptune looks like
an upside down cross with 2 lines on either side, looping upward. Pluto is a kind
of combination of Neptune and Uranus. It's a female symbol facing upward, with
2 lines on either side that loop upward.
2.

2
6

Learn about personal planets. The planets are divided into 2 types: personal planets and
outer planets. Personal planets include the sun, the moon, mercury, venus, and mars.

o The sun represents a person's basic identity and purpose. The moon represents
how a person reacts and reflects on the events experienced in life.[16]
o Mercury is your ability to relate to and perceive individuals and objects. Venus
illustrates what you're comfortable with and what you enjoy. Mars represents your
will and your actions.[17]
3.

Learn about outer planets. The outer planets include Jupiter, Saturn, Uranus, Pluto, and
Neptune. They point to different aspects of your personality than the inner planets.

o Jupiter represents how you integrate yourself into society as well as your personal
growth.[18]
o Saturn represents your personal responsibilities as well as personal rules you
develop for yourself over time.[19]
o Uranus represents your ability to learn and grow. Neptune points to your ideals
and imagination.[20]
o Pluto represents your capacity for change and inner growth, pointing to very deep
and personal types of change.[21]
4.

Interpret your planets using your houses and signs. In order to read an astrology chart
accurately, you will need to take into consideration where the planets appear. What house
do they appear in and under which sign? This will give you insight into your personality
and life path.

o Planets represent what you do, that is, what you enjoy and what drives you. Signs
represent how, which is your manner of accomplishing a given task. Houses
represent where, as in which areas of your life you can expect certain aspects of
growth or change.[22]
7

o Say you have a Uranus in Aries in your fourth house. Uranus represents your
ability to learn and grow. Aries is a sign that points to ambition, passion, and
strong emotions. The fourth house points to home, family, and property. This
could mean you feel passionate about personal relationships and tend to learn and
grow most through your family. You may be more emotionally invested and
introspective when dealing with your family.
